The weather service noticed rotation in a storm in or just south of Bedminister Township, which is about 15 to 20 miles south of the Northampton County-Bucks County line.
The National Weather Service determined there was a tornado in Bucks County, an EF1, with maximum winds of 100 mph., which peaks at EF5. The tornado struck around 9:48 p.m. in portions of Hilltown Township to Bedminister Township, the weather service said. The top wind speed measured Thursday night at Lehigh Valley International Airport was 43 mph at 8:30 p.m., O’Brien said.
